Caries risk assessment in practice for age 6 through adult

J Calif Dent Assoc. 2007 Oct;35(10):703-7, 710-3.

Abstract

The aim of this article is to present a practical caries risk assessment procedure and form for patients who are age 6 through adult. The content of the form and the procedures have been validated by outcomes research after several years of experience using the factors and indicators that are included.
